Building a Portfolio Website

The Web Guild will offer a workshop on basic portfolio website design and development designed to teach beginners some of the basic tools needed to create or edit web pages.

Skills in planning, designing, and building a portfolio website are in high demand, and even if you do not plan to go into a career in web design, a basic understanding of how to maintain a website can be the edge that puts you ahead in the job market. Additionally, a link to a personal website looks great on a resume, and you would be able to leave this workshop with the framework for the beginnings of your own site. 

The following topics will be covered:

  • Web Content Design
  • Basic HTML
  • Introduction to Photoshop
  • Using a Visual Editor (Adobe Dreamweaver)

No prior knowledge or experience is required.
